A community alert issued Tuesday night by Chicago police warned residents about a predator who sexually abused a girl this week at a CTA Pink Line train stop.

Police said a man in his late teens approached a girl at about 8:30 am. Monday on the Pink Line Western station platform and "sexually abused her as he performed a lewd act."

The man is described as medium build, just over 6-feet tall and last wearing blue ripped jeans, a red or maroon sweatshirt and slide-on sandals.

Police are reminding residents to be aware of their surroundings, walk in groups and dial 911 to immediately report suspicious activity. Never pursue a fleeing assailant, police said. Instead provide the information to police.

Riders told NBC 5 they are keeping a vigilant eye open.

Anyone with information about the incident or suspect is asked to call Area Central Detectives at 312-745-8380.
